Output 2eccd949bdbeb497ad02111c1f8adb90c875b96f56c53ae4dc3156460fc48c91:1

value
17508063909
script pubkey
OP_0 OP_PUSHBYTES_20 b5977868cc76525b6103100dd6d0defcbfc2518a
address
tb1qkkths6xvwef9kcgrzqxad5x7ljluy5v2wsn9p8
transaction
2eccd949bdbeb497ad02111c1f8adb90c875b96f56c53ae4dc3156460fc48c91
confirmations
42710
spent
true